Output dee609135a6fef91e16f3a74fa9fb1875b6132a70b12234e3bb59c9f596b0028:0

value
28357106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a862877c6425e725635df27396815b88a91a9a28 OP_EQUAL
address
3H3MUhj9sXnq8HR84msk8gLirX4otzwkwK
transaction
dee609135a6fef91e16f3a74fa9fb1875b6132a70b12234e3bb59c9f596b0028
spent
true